Our Assistant Professor Roberta Sinatra and collaborators’ article has been published in Nature.
Success comes in bursts or ’hot streaks’ during a career, and few can have more than one such streak. It seems that if you haven’t had a hot streak by the middle of your career, you have missed your chance. However, a study of the oeuvres of tens of thousands of film-makers, artists and scientists by Lu Liu, Yang Wang, Roberta Sinatra, C. Lee Giles, Chaoming Song & Dashun Wang suggest that all hope is not lost: there is no typical career point for a hot streak. Find out more: https://www.nature.com/articles/d41586-018-05682-0
